Rob Swindler
Fun little par 3 course. Most holes around 60 yards with a couple just over 100. Mostly hit 60 and 54 degree wedges. Because the course is built on a hillside, there are a variety of fun elevation changes tee to green. All tee boxes are mats, but they are in good condition. It took me about two hours to play and I would definitely come back.
